你是否曾经怀疑过某个员工在上班时忙着看 YouTube 视频而不是工作呢?或者想知道某个同事为什么总是迟到?别担心,有办法查到他们的登录 IP 地址,一探究竟!
让来了解一下 Linux 系统的登录记录。每当用户登录或注销系统时,系统都会在日志文件中记录相关信息,包括登录时间、用户名和登录 IP 地址。这些日志文件通常存放在 "/var/log" 目录下,比如 "/var/log/lastlog" 和 "/var/log/wtmp"。
现在,让来开始探索吧!打开终端,输入以下命令:
``` last ```这个命令会显示所有最近登录的用户信息,包括用户名、登录时间和登录 IP 地址。只想查看某个特定用户的信息,可以这样:
```last username
```将 "username" 替换成想查看的用户名即可。
不过,想更精确地查看某个用户的登录 IP 地址,可以使用另一个命令:
``` lastlog ```这个命令会显示每个用户上次登录的详细信息,包括登录时间和 IP 地址。要查看某个特定用户的信息,可以这样:
```lastlog -u username
```将 "username" 替换成想查看的用户名即可。
现在,可以开始偷偷盯梢你的同事!不过,在这之前,我想给一些建议:
1. 确保有权限查看这些日志文件。在某些情况下,只有管理员或 root 用户才能访问这些文件。
2. 使用这些信息要谨慎,不要滥用。不想被同事发现在监视他们吧?
3. 记得备份这些日志文件,以防出现问题。可以使用 "cp" 命令将它们复制到另一个位置。
4. 你是管理员,考虑设置自动备份日志文件的机制,以确保数据安全。
在 Linux 系统上查看特定用户的登录 IP 地址并不难,只要知道正确的命令。不过,请记住要合理使用这些信息,不要让你的同事觉得在侵犯他们的隐私。也要确保系统的安全性,保护好这些重要的日志文件。祝探索 Linux 系统的乐趣!